During my tenure at MD at Home, I worked primarily on preventing readmissions when patients transitioned from an acute care setting to home health services. In this capacity, I monitored and evaluated care outcomes and other performance indicators for over 40 patients.
I collaborated with caregivers to create an appropriate care profile for each patient and provided assistance to home-bound patients through telehealth services. I ensured timely review of patient charts and recommended corrective actions when necessary.
This experience helped me to expand my knowledge of homebound patient healthcare and patient chart analysis, while also improving my ability to collaborate effectively with clinicians.
